U.S. Personal Income Growth Accelerates to 0.4% in January 2026

U.S. personal income growth strengthened at the start of 2026, with the indicator rising 0.4% month-over-month in January, up from a 0.3% increase in December 2025. The latest figures, updated on 13 March 2026, underscore a modest acceleration in household income momentum as the new year began.

On a month-over-month basis, the January reading reflects a faster pace of income expansion relative to the previous month’s gain. The December 2025 figure represented a 0.3% increase from November 2025, while January 2026’s 0.4% marks a step up in growth compared with December, highlighting continued, if gradual, improvement in U.S. personal income dynamics.
